Miniature Circuit Breaker (MCB)

Miniature Circuit Breakers (MCB)

1A to 63A rated current, 6kA to 10kA breaking capacity. B, C, D curve characteristics for diverse application requirements.

Residual Current Device (RCCB)

Residual Current Devices (RCCB)

30mA and 300mA sensitivity ratings for personnel and equipment protection. Type A and Type AC variants per IEC 61008.

RCBO Combined Protection

RCBO Breakers

Combined overcurrent and residual current protection in a single DIN-rail module. Saves panel space while maintaining full protection per IEC 61009.

Thermal-magnetic trip units use a bimetallic strip for overload detection and an electromagnetic coil for short-circuit protection. They are simple, reliable, and cost-effective for standard applications. Electronic trip units offer programmable protection curves, adjustable thresholds, communication interfaces (Modbus RTU/TCP), and fault data logging, making them ideal for complex systems requiring SCADA integration and post-event analysis.
